Output 65e2451def81dbf7f33314d2edc63c4c39341cbc7b58f2e0d00ab775de2c9af7:372

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 7930158fc6c468591907385b83984de06b5748cd
address
tb1q0ycptr7xc359jxg88pdc8xzdup44wjxd8wck6l
transaction
65e2451def81dbf7f33314d2edc63c4c39341cbc7b58f2e0d00ab775de2c9af7
confirmations
13556
spent
true